Review Summary
- Adj (shortened) + agreement (M: -, F: -а, N: -о, Pl: -ы)
자주 하는 실수
Short-form adjectives do not require the verb 'to be' (есть) in the present tense.
You must match the gender of the subject. 'Она' is feminine, so use 'готова'.
Plural subjects require the plural ending '-ы'.
